If you’re the meeting organizer or participant and recording is enabled, you can record meetings on Zoom right from the app you’re using, both PC and mobile. The ‘Record’ option will normally appear in the meeting screen on the right side of the ‘Chat’ and both the participant and the Host will have the functionality depending on the meeting settings.

However, Zoom limits the recording of meetings that have been disabled by the organizer or if someone has already recorded them. If you are a participant in the activity who would like to record it but cannot, you can still record your activity by following these guidelines.

If you want to record virtual activities on Zoom Meetings that are not permitted by the Host, then you can use the third-party application Apowersoft Screen Recorder which you can download for free.

Set up Apowersoft Screen Recorder Online

  • Go to visit the Apowersoft page through your browser.
  • On the page that appears click Start Recording and then Download Launcher.
  • To be able to do online recording, you need to install the Launcher you have downloaded on your PC for Online Screen Recorder to work.
  • Now on the Apowersoft Online Screen Recorder page, click on “Start Recording” again. This will open the screen recorder on your layer.

Start Recording On Zoom Meeting

  • Then return to the Zoom Meeting application if you have participated in these activities.
  • Now select the specific window that you need to record. To do so, click the Frame icon on the recording toolbar and select the Zoom meeting screen to select the recording area. You can manually drag the edge of the recorder to select your own recording screen.
  • You can also change other recording settings such as video and audio quality, frame rate, bit rate, video format, keyboard shortcuts, mouse style, and more. To do so click on the 3 dots icon on the recorder toolbar and select Settings. Then you will get the General and Recording tabs to configure the recorder the way you want.
  • Check if you have the audio source set to ‘System sound and microphone’ after clicking the microphone icon on the toolbar.
  • Click the red ‘REC’ button on the recording toolbar to start recording and press ‘Confirm’ if it asks for confirmation. It will start recording your virtual activities.
  • Once the Zoom is complete, you can stop the recording by clicking the Stop button. You can then save the recording as a video or GIF file and instantly share it to Youtube, Google Drive, Dropbox, and more.
